Logarithmic Class Groups

Logarithmic class groups and units, introduced by Jaulent in 1994, are an intriguing -adic variation on the classical class and unit groups related to Iwasawa theory and the wild kernels of algebraic K-theory. These -modules of finite type provide direct access to invariants studied in standard conjectures about -extensions. In [12] we devised a new algorithm to explicitly compute them in subexponential time under standard conjectures (GRH and Gross-Kuz'min) and to validate unconditionaly the computed results (now in exponential time). The algorithm has been implementated in the PARI/GP system.
